Jordan Peele is officially stepping out of the acting spotlight. The Key & Peele star originally began his career in the movie industry as an actor making appearances on Mad TV sketches, in addition to shows such as Fargo, though presently Jordan Peele is an Academy Award winning filmmaker and is redirecting his focus to working exclusively behind the camera.
Peel comedically explained how he doesn’t take pleasure from seeing himself perform as much as he does directing the projects: “I like watching my movies. I can watch the films I direct; watching me perform just feels like, it’s a bad kind of masturbatory. It’s masturbation you don’t enjoy.” following with, “I feel like I got to do so much and it is a great feeling. When I think about those great moments when you’re basking in something you said that feels funny. When I think about all that, I think I got enough.”
Additionally, Jordan Peele is now working on another horror movie scheduled for a 2022 release though details are currently rare. Peele is also going to be heading up a remake of the classic Wes Craven horror film The People Under The Stairs. In spite of the fact that Peele is retiring from acting we can still find him directing behind the scenes.
